In California, any individual or business that repairs, alters or diagnoses malfunctions of motor vehicles must register as an Automotive Repair Dealer (ARD) with the Bureau of Automotive Repair. 1. Federal Requirements While not directly a license, the Environmental Protection Agency requires auto repair shops to comply with several different laws including; the disposal of hazardous waste, working vehicle air conditioners, and servicing air pollution control devices.
